Weather in September

September, the first month of the autumn in Alachua, is still a tropical month, with an average temperature fluctuating between 72°F (22.2°C) and 87.3°F (30.7°C).

Temperature

Alachua observes an average high-temperature of a still tropical 87.3°F (30.7°C) in September, barely different from 90.7°F (32.6°C) in August. An average low-temperature of 72°F (22.2°C) is recorded in the month of September in Alachua.

Heat index

September's mean heat index is computed to be a very hot 102.2°F (39°C). Exercise heightened safety, heat cramps and heat exhaustion are probable. Persistent activity may provoke heatstroke.
Research indicates the heat index considers values in shaded locales and with light winds. Direct sunlight has the potential to heighten heat index values by 15 Fahrenheit (8 Celsius) degrees.
Note: The heat index, also known as 'apparent temperature' or 'real feel', is a numerical representation of warmth when taking temperature and moisture levels into account. This effect is personal, influenced by the individual's physical activity and heat sensitivity, shaped by factors including wind, attire, and metabolic variations. In direct sunlight, the heat's impact can be heightened, potentially leading to an increase in the heat index by 15 Fahrenheit (8 Celsius) degrees. Heat index values are particularly meaningful for babies and toddlers. Young people are generally more susceptible than adults because they perspire less. Furthermore, their proportionally larger skin surface to their petite bodies and the increased heat output from their actions add to the risk.
The human body cools itself through perspiration, as excessive warmth is removed from the body through sweat evaporation. When there is an excess of moisture in the atmosphere, the efficiency of the evaporation process is lessened, leading to less efficient body cooling and a sensation of overheating. When heat gain exceeds the level the body can remove, body temperature begins to rise, and heat-related illnesses and disorders may develop.

Humidity

August and September, with an average relative humidity of 78%, are the most humid months in Alachua.

Rainfall

In Alachua, in September, during 22.5 rainfall days, 3.23" (82mm) of precipitation is typically accumulated. Throughout the year, there are 196.8 rainfall days, and 35.71" (907mm) of precipitation is accumulated.

Daylight

The average length of the day in September is 12h and 20min.
On the first day of the month, sunrise is at 7:07 am and sunset at 7:51 pm. On the last day of September, sunrise is at 7:23 am and sunset at 7:16 pm EDT.

Sunshine

The average sunshine in September in Alachua is 8.5h.

UV index

In September, the average daily maximum UV index is 6. A UV Index reading of 6 to 7 represents a high health risk from unsafe exposure to UV radiation for average individuals.
